Job description
The Fundamental and Applied Funding Manager at the Dubai Future Foundation plays a pivotal role in managing funding initiatives that bridge fundamental research and applied innovation. This position supports Dubaiâs long-term research, development, and innovation (RDI) strategy by administering grants, ensuring transparent evaluation, and tracking funded projects. The Manager coordinates open calls, peer-review panels, and award processes while maintaining compliance with institutional and regulatory frameworks. The role also requires overseeing milestone tracking, reporting, and impact assessments to ensure alignment with Dubaiâs strategic priorities in research and innovation. As part of DFFâs mission to position Dubai as a leading city of the future, this role strengthens the ecosystem connecting research excellence to practical innovation outcomes. The position demands strong analytical, organizational, and communication skills, along with a deep understanding of research funding mechanisms and applied science processes.

Key responsibilities
- Plan and execute open funding calls with clear eligibility rules, evaluation criteria, and communication guidelines
- Coordinate expert peer-review panels and ensure fair, transparent assessment processes
- Manage grant award cycles including budget disbursements, contract setup, milestone tracking, and compliance reporting
- Collaborate with researchers to clarify application requirements and facilitate efficient grant administration
- Monitor and evaluate project progress, collecting data to assess outcomes and inform future funding decisions
- Prepare detailed reports, impact assessments, and presentations on funding performance and trends for leadership review
- Ensure adherence to internal policies, regulations, and ethical standards while conducting risk and conflict-of-interest checks
- Maintain accurate, audit-ready documentation for all funding activities
- Use data insights to evaluate project performance and recommend process improvements
- Promote fair and transparent grant management practices that empower researchers and enhance innovation impact
